Why so stupid?

Society asks you not to get into relationships,
Society tells you that if you get into relationships you’d get your heart broken,
You’d be broken and all that’ll be left of you would be tears and too many scars,
"Especially if he’s Yoruba", they say
"He’s not to be trusted if he’s Yoruba."
You listen not because you love following the crowd,
You listen because you are afraid,
Afraid to hurt like those other girls you see on Twitter,
Afraid to love someone who does not love you.

Fast forward to the present,
Two years after society dictated your relationship status,
It’s your birthday.
You’re twenty
Finally!
You’ve been waiting for this for so long
Waiting to finally be out of your teens and be a true adult.
It’s 12 A.M.
And society is upset with you
Upset that you’re not in a relationship and ready for marriage
Upset that you’ve taken so long to find a boyfriend
"You’re no longer a child! "
"What if you never find someone that can deal with you?"
"What if that boy you turned down two years ago is the actual one? Now he’s gone off and is dating Sade, what are you going to do? "
"Do you want to be a side chick all your life? "
"What took you so long?????"
You’re confused,
You’re troubled,
You do not understand,
"But you told me not to date!
That boy, his name is Femi, you said he was a Yoruba demon, you said he’d waste my time and break my heart, you said I was too young!"
"But it’s too late isn’t it?", They jeered.
"You’re going to die a spinster with twelve cats and all the men in the world would be better off without you.
It’s all your fault don’t try and blame us,
Don’t try to blame society we dint ask you to listen,
We dint ask you to be stupid,
Why so stupid?"
